Factors Affecting Cost

Shower valve repair involves addressing issues related to water flow, temperature control, or leaks within the shower's valve mechanism. The scope of the repair can vary based on the type of valve and the extent of the problem, influencing overall project costs and complexity.

  • Materials: Replacement parts may include cartridges, seals, or entire valve assemblies, depending on the model and issue.
  • Size and Scope: Repairs can range from minor seal replacements to complete valve replacements, affecting the materials and labor required.
  • Labor Complexity: The difficulty of accessing and repairing the valve depends on the shower's design and location within the plumbing system.
  • Permitting: Generally, repairs do not require permits unless involving significant plumbing modifications or upgrades.
  • Additional Items: Optional upgrades or parts, such as water-saving features or upgraded fixtures, can influence overall costs.
